Brown Recluse Removal & Extermination

In most cases, the Brown Recluse you’ll find in Adair Village, OR isn’t very large. On average, the brown recluse measures between 0.5–1 inch in size. It can be identified by its characteristic brown color and the dark stripe running down its back. It’s often said that this stripe resembles the shape of a fiddle, which is why the brown recluse is often called the fiddleback spider.
